Planning Your Dream Wedding at Renaissance Bali Uluwatu

Okay, so you're sold on the idea of a Renaissance Bali Uluwatu wedding. Awesome! Now, let's talk about how to make it happen. Planning a destination wedding can seem daunting, but with the right approach, it can be a smooth and enjoyable experience.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you plan your dream wedding at this stunning venue.

1. Set Your Budget and Guest List

First things first: figure out your budget. This will be your guiding star throughout the planning process. Determine how much you're willing to spend on each aspect of the wedding, from the venue rental to the catering to the flowers. It's also important to create a realistic guest list. Keep in mind that the number of guests will directly impact your budget, so be mindful of who you invite. Chat with your partner and families to get a clear idea of who you want to share your special day with.

2. Contact the Wedding Planners

Once you have a budget and guest list in mind, reach out to the wedding planners at the Renaissance Bali Uluwatu. They are your best resource for all things wedding-related at the resort. They can provide you with information on venue options, catering packages, vendor recommendations, and more. They'll also help you navigate the logistics of planning a wedding in Bali, such as obtaining necessary permits and coordinating with local suppliers. Don't hesitate to ask them any questions you have – they're there to help!

3. Choose Your Venue and Date

Next, it's time to choose your venue and date. The Renaissance Bali Uluwatu offers a variety of stunning locations for your wedding ceremony and reception. Consider the size of your guest list, your preferred style, and the overall ambiance you want to create. Popular options include the clifftop lawn for breathtaking ocean views, the beachfront terrace for a relaxed and romantic vibe, and the elegant ballroom for a sophisticated indoor celebration. Once you've chosen your venue, work with the wedding planners to select a date that works for you and your guests. Keep in mind that Bali's dry season (April to September) is generally considered the best time to get married, as the weather is sunny and pleasant.

4. Customize Your Wedding Package

The Renaissance Bali Uluwatu offers a range of wedding packages to suit different budgets and preferences. These packages typically include venue rental, catering, decorations, and other essential services. However, you can also customize your package to create a truly unique and personalized experience. Work with the wedding planners to select the elements that are most important to you and add your own special touches. For example, you might want to incorporate traditional Balinese elements into your ceremony, such as a Balinese blessing or a traditional dance performance. Or you might want to create a custom menu that reflects your culinary tastes and preferences.

5. Plan Your Accommodation and Activities

Don't forget to plan your accommodation and activities for yourself and your guests. The Renaissance Bali Uluwatu offers a range of stylish rooms, suites, and villas to suit all budgets and preferences. Consider booking a block of rooms for your guests to ensure that everyone can stay at the resort. Also, think about planning some activities for your guests to enjoy during their stay. Bali offers a wealth of attractions and activities, from exploring ancient temples to surfing world-class waves to relaxing on pristine beaches. Work with the hotel concierge to arrange tours, excursions, and other activities for your guests.

Making it Legal: The Legal Side of Getting Married in Bali

Okay, let's get down to the nitty-gritty: the legal stuff. Getting married in Bali involves a bit of paperwork, but don't worry, it's totally doable. Here’s what you need to know to make your marriage official.

Required Documents

First off, you'll need a few essential documents. Make sure you have valid passports, birth certificates, and a Certificate of No Impediment (CNI) from your home country. A CNI basically proves that you're free to marry. You can usually get this from your embassy or consulate. Also, if you've been divorced, you'll need to provide divorce certificates. It’s a bit of a hassle, but it’s crucial to have everything in order.

Religious Ceremony

In Indonesia, you need to have a religious ceremony to legally get married. This means you'll need to choose a religion that's recognized by the Indonesian government. Most couples opt for a Christian or Hindu ceremony, as these are widely available in Bali. The religious ceremony must be performed by an authorized religious officiant.

Civil Ceremony

In addition to the religious ceremony, you'll also need to have a civil ceremony. This is where you'll officially register your marriage with the Indonesian government. The civil ceremony must be performed by a civil registrar from the local Kantor Catatan Sipil (Registry Office). Make sure to schedule this in advance, as the registrar's availability can be limited.

Certificate of Marriage

After both the religious and civil ceremonies are completed, you'll receive a Certificate of Marriage. This is your official proof that you're legally married in Indonesia. Make sure to keep this document safe, as you'll need it for various purposes, such as changing your name or applying for a visa.

Registering Your Marriage Abroad

Finally, don't forget to register your marriage in your home country. This will ensure that your marriage is recognized legally in your country of residence. The process for registering a marriage abroad varies depending on your country, so be sure to check with your local authorities for specific requirements.

Capturing the Memories: Photography and Videography

Your wedding day is a once-in-a-lifetime event, so you'll want to capture all the memories with beautiful photos and videos. When choosing a photographer and videographer, look for professionals who have experience shooting weddings in Bali. Check out their portfolios to get a sense of their style and quality. It's also a good idea to read reviews from past clients. Make sure you feel comfortable with your chosen vendors and that they understand your vision for your wedding day. Discuss your desired shots and poses in advance, and don't be afraid to ask for their creative input. On the day of the wedding, relax and let the professionals do their job. Trust them to capture all the special moments, from the ceremony to the reception to the candid moments in between.
